Etymology edit
- (Groningen) First attested as de Maten in 1851-1855. Derived from the plural form of a variant of made (“pasture”). See also Dutch Low Saxon De Moaten.
- (Overijssel) Derived from the plural form of a variant of made (“pasture”).
Pronunciation edit
Proper noun edit
- A hamlet in Westerwolde, Groningen, Netherlands.
- A neighbourhood of Kampen, Overijssel, Netherlands.
